Thamma composer Sachin Sanghvi faces sexual harassment FIR
Maddock Films’ hit Thamma is doing well at the box office, but the film’s music director Sachin Sanghvi — one half of composer duo Sachin-Jigar — is now in the headlines for a serious off-screen allegation. A 29-year-old woman has filed an FIR accusing Sanghvi of sexual harassment and assault after she says he promised her a role in a music video and even marriage.
What the complaint says
The complainant alleges that Sanghvi sexually assaulted her following those promises. Police registered an FIR and detained Sanghvi; he was later released on bail. There has been no public statement from Sachin himself so far.
Legal response and social media
Sanghvi’s lawyer, Aditya Mithe, called the allegations “absolutely baseless and unsubstantiated,” and described his client’s detention as “illegal.” He said the defence will “fully and unequivocally” contest the charges. Meanwhile, Sachin’s personal Instagram account @soulfulsachin has been deactivated; the official Sachin-Jigar account remains active.
Past controversies linked to Maddock Films
This is not the first time a Maddock Films project has been linked to allegations of sexual misconduct. During the run of Stree 2, choreographer Jani Master (Shaik Jani Basha) was accused by a former assistant of harassment and assault stretching over several years, starting when she was a minor. Jani Master was arrested by Cyberabad police in Goa on September 19, 2024, and later confessed. The Telangana High Court granted regular bail on October 24, 2024, with directions to cooperate with the investigation and avoid contacting the victim.
